GST for Property Owners Earning Rent in Injambakkam
Rental income has become a reverse charge maze. Commercial rent attracts 18 percent once your total receipts cross the Rs.20 lakh service threshold, counting rent from every property in Injambakkam and elsewhere together. A residential dwelling let to an individual for personal living remains exempt, but the same flat rented to a GST-registered business makes the tenant pay tax under reverse charge under Notification 05/2022. Since 10 October 2024, even commercial property rented out by an unregistered landlord to a registered tenant shifts the liability to the tenant. GSTR-9 and GSTR-9C Handled In-House

The annual return and, where turnover crosses Rs.5 crore, the self-certified reconciliation statement in GSTR-9C are prepared by the same team that filed your monthly returns. Nothing about your year has to be rediscovered or explained to a stranger in December.

Correct HSN Codes and Rates, Verified

GSTR-1 requires four-digit HSN reporting for turnover up to Rs.5 crore and six digits above it, and a wrong code often means a wrong rate. We verify the classification of what you actually supply, so your invoices and returns rest on defensible codes.

QRMP Managed Properly, Not Just Opted Into

Quarterly filing still demands monthly attention — IFF uploads so your buyers see their credit on time, and tax payment through PMT-06 by the 25th for the first two months of each quarter. We run that monthly rhythm so QRMP saves you effort without creating gaps.

Our GST Registration Process

Document collection

You share PAN, Aadhaar, photographs, address proof and bank details over WhatsApp or email. We review each document against portal requirements and flag anything that could trigger an officer query.

Application preparation

We draft Form GST REG-01 with the correct business constitution, principal place of business, HSN or SAC codes and authorised signatory details, then share a summary for your confirmation.

Filing and Aadhaar authentication

The application is filed on the GST portal and we guide the authorised signatory through Aadhaar OTP authentication, which speeds up approval and usually avoids physical verification of premises.

Query handling

We track the ARN daily. If the officer issues a notice in Form REG-03 seeking clarification, we draft and file the reply in Form REG-04 within the permitted time.

GSTIN delivery and handover

Once approved, we download your registration certificate in Form REG-06, help set up portal login credentials, and brief you on invoice format, return due dates and e-way bill obligations.

AAR Ruling

Ladies hostel run from rented premises, with food, held taxable

Nithiyashree Ladies Hostel - AAR Tamil Nadu, Advance Ruling No. 77/AAR/2023, dated 4 September 2023 · 2023-09-04

The applicant ran a ladies hostel in premises it had itself taken on rent and supplied accommodation together with food and related services. It sought exemption on the footing that this was renting of residential accommodation. The Authority held the supply classifiable under heading 9963 and taxable at 9 percent central tax and 9 percent State tax, treating hostel accommodation with attached services as a taxable service and not as renting of a residential dwelling for use as a residence.

Practical effect: Chennai hostel and paying guest operators should not assume exemption; the outcome turns on the exact facts and on later High Court rulings.

Portal Advisory

Officers barred from demanding unlisted documents for GST registration

CBIC Instruction No. 03/2025-GST · 2025-04-17

Responding to widespread complaints about arbitrary queries, CBIC directed registration officers to seek only the documents listed in Form GST REG-01. For rented premises a valid rent agreement with the owner's ownership proof suffices; for owned premises any one ownership document is enough; no-objection certificates suffice for consent premises. Officers must not demand physical originals, question the applicant's residential address or business activity, or raise presumptive queries, and any query must be specific and approved by the Deputy or Assistant Commissioner.

Practical effect: If a registration query asks for documents outside the prescribed list, cite this instruction in your REG-04 reply and escalate to the jurisdictional Commissioner if it persists.

I sell only loose, unbranded grains and fresh vegetables. Do I need GST registration at all?
No. Under Section 23 of the CGST Act, a person engaged exclusively in supplying goods that are wholly exempt from tax is not liable to register, regardless of turnover. A trader in Injambakkam dealing only in loose cereals, pulses sold unpackaged, fresh fruits and vegetables therefore stays outside GST entirely. The position changes the day you add even one taxable line, such as pre-packaged branded packs, edible oil or packaged snacks; from then on the normal threshold rules apply to your aggregate turnover, which counts the exempt sales too. I am below the GST threshold, but I pay freight under RCM heads. Must I register?
Section 24(iii) makes registration compulsory for persons required to pay tax under reverse charge, without any threshold benefit. So if you receive notified supplies such as GTA freight, advocate services or sponsorship, liability to register can arise even with modest turnover. Note, though, that where the relevant RCM entry itself exempts supplies made to unregistered recipients, no liability arises until you are otherwise registered. Composition dealers get no relief once registered: they must pay RCM at the full normal rates in cash and cannot claim any credit, making RCM a pure cost for them. I just received my GSTIN. What returns do I need to start filing?
From your first tax period, a regular taxpayer files GSTR-1, the outward supplies statement, by the 11th of the following month, and GSTR-3B, the summary return with tax payment, by the 20th. If your expected turnover is up to Rs.5 crore, you can opt for the QRMP scheme: returns become quarterly, GSTR-3B is due by the 22nd of the month after the quarter for Tamil Nadu, monthly tax is paid by challan, and the optional IFF by the 13th lets you pass credit to buyers monthly. How do I apply for a new GST registration for my business in Injambakkam?
GST registration is done online on the GST portal in two parts. In Part A of Form REG-01 you validate your PAN, mobile number and email to generate a Temporary Reference Number. In Part B you upload your business details, promoter details, principal place of business proof, bank details and photographs, then sign with EVC or DSC. On submission you receive an ARN to track status. If Aadhaar authentication succeeds and the application is complete, approval normally follows within about seven working days. I run a cloud kitchen from Injambakkam selling only through delivery apps. How is GST applied to me?
CBIC Circular 164/20/2021 clarified that food supplied by cloud kitchens and central kitchens is restaurant service, so the 5% rate without input tax credit applies just as it does to a dine-in restaurant. Because restaurant services supplied through platforms like Swiggy and Zomato are taxed in the hands of the e-commerce operator under Section 9(5), a small cloud kitchen below the Rs.20 lakh service threshold can even operate without registration. I run two different businesses. Can both be under one GST number?
Yes, one GSTIN can cover multiple businesses of the same person within Tamil Nadu. You can show one location as the principal place of business and add the other as an additional place of business, and list multiple goods and services on the same registration. Remember that aggregate turnover for the threshold is computed by clubbing all businesses under the same PAN. Alternatively, GST law permits you to take separate registrations for separate places of business in the same state if you prefer independent billing and returns, though each GSTIN then carries its own full compliance calendar.
What are the GST rates on silver articles, diamonds and gold coins?
Silver and articles of silver, like gold, attract 3% GST, and so do gold and silver coins. Cut and polished diamonds attract 1.5%, while rough diamonds are taxed at 0.25%. Imitation jewellery attracts 3%. For a jewellery showroom this means the rate master must distinguish metal-based items at 3%, the diamond component where separately dealt with, and making charges at 5% when billed as a service. Precious metal rates were deliberately left untouched in the September 2025 rationalisation. I opened a godown in Injambakkam. Should I add it to my GST registration?
Yes, every warehouse, godown, branch or shop in Tamil Nadu from which you operate must be declared on your registration as an additional place of business. File a core field amendment in Form REG-14, add the godown address with supporting proof such as the rent agreement and owner's electricity bill, and submit; officer approval usually takes about fifteen working days. Declaring the godown matters practically: e-way bills can show it as a dispatch point, stock kept there is properly accounted, and you avoid penalties if officers inspect undeclared premises. My workshop bills customers for spare parts and labour together. How should GST be charged?
The accepted practice, supported by CBIC's clarification on servicing, is that where the invoice separately shows the value of parts and the value of labour, each takes its own treatment: parts as a supply of goods and repair labour as a service at 18%. Since auto components also moved to 18% from September 2025, both lines of a typical job card now carry the same rate, which removes the old temptation to shift value between parts and labour. What is the penalty for running a business without GST registration?
A taxable person who is liable to register but fails to do so faces a penalty of Rs.10,000 or the amount of tax evaded, whichever is higher, under Section 122 of the CGST Act. Beyond the penalty, the department can demand the tax for the entire unregistered period with interest at 18 percent per annum, and you cannot recover that tax from customers you billed without GST. Goods moved without registration and e-way bills, required for consignments above Rs.50,000, also risk detention. If your turnover has crossed the threshold, registering within thirty days is far cheaper than regularising later.
Is GST applicable on rent for my shop or office premises?
Yes. Renting of commercial property such as shops, offices, godowns and industrial sheds is a taxable supply of services at 18 percent, charged by the landlord under forward charge once the landlord's aggregate turnover, including this rent, crosses Rs.20 lakh. The tenant, if registered and using the premises for business, can claim the GST as input tax credit, since renting is not a blocked credit. Landlords with several small commercial properties often cross the threshold without realising it, because rent from all properties on the same PAN is clubbed. A yearly turnover check protects against retrospective demands.
Is GST payable on hostel or paying guest accommodation in Injambakkam?
A specific exemption effective 15 July 2024 covers accommodation services supplied at a value up to Rs.20,000 per person per month, provided the accommodation is supplied for a minimum continuous period of ninety days. Student hostels and working men's or women's PGs in Injambakkam charging within this limit for long stays are therefore exempt. Where the monthly charge exceeds Rs.20,000, or the stay is shorter than ninety days, the supply is taxable like ordinary accommodation. Operators should maintain stay records and agreements evidencing the duration, because the ninety-day condition is what officers test first during verification.
How do I register my DSC on the GST portal, and why does the emSigner error keep appearing?
After logging in, open My Profile and select Register or Update DSC, choose the authorised signatory's PAN, and sign with the USB token; the certificate must be Class 3 and the PAN on it must match the signatory's PAN on the portal. Signing requires the emSigner utility running in the background, and the common failure to establish connection error means emSigner is not started, is blocked by the browser, or another application occupies its port. Run emSigner as administrator, keep the token connected, and use the trusted-site settings the portal recommends. Why is there GST on an under-construction flat but not on a ready-to-move one?
Construction of an apartment intended for sale is a supply of service only when any part of the consideration is received before the completion certificate is issued or before first occupation. Such under-construction sales attract 1 percent for affordable residential apartments and 5 percent for other residential apartments, both without input tax credit to the builder. Once the completion certificate is issued, sale of the building is neither a supply of goods nor of services under Schedule III, so a ready-to-move flat carries no GST at all, only stamp duty and registration charges. Timing of booking therefore changes the buyer's cost materially.
Is there really a penalty for not displaying my GST number at my shop?
Yes. Rule 18 of the CGST Rules requires every registered person to display the registration certificate in a prominent location at the principal place of business and every additional place, and to display the GSTIN on the name board at the entry of each such premises. There is no separate penalty provision for this lapse, so officers invoke the general penalty under Section 125, which can extend to Rs.25,000 under CGST with a matching state penalty. Inspection teams visiting Injambakkam markets routinely check name boards first, so a few hundred rupees of signage is the cheapest compliance in the entire GST law.
What GST rate applies to a goods transport agency: 5 percent or 18 percent?
Both exist, depending on the option exercised. The default position is 5 percent payable by the specified recipient under reverse charge, with no input tax credit to the GTA. Alternatively, a GTA may opt to pay tax itself under forward charge, either at 5 percent without input tax credit or at the higher rate with full credit, which was revised from 12 percent to 18 percent with effect from 22 September 2025. The with-credit option suits transporters with large spends on vehicles and tyres. Once the forward charge option is exercised for a year, it applies to all consignments of that year.
